The Best Sequoia Alternatives for Professional Audio Production

Magix Sequoia is a powerful, full-featured audio production, broadcasting, post-production, and mastering solution designed for big studio sound engineers. While it offers a comprehensive suite of tools, users often seek Sequoia alternatives for various reasons, including price, specific features, operating system compatibility, or the desire for an open-source solution. This guide explores the top contenders that can stand in for Sequoia in your professional audio workflow.

Ardour

Ardour

Ardour is a highly capable hard disk recorder and digital audio workstation (DAW) application. It's an excellent open-source Sequoia alternative, available on Mac OS X, Windows, Linux, and BSD. Ardour allows users to record, edit, and mix music, offering features like multi-track editing, non-destructive editing, and support for VST plugins. Its Freemium model provides flexibility for users to explore before committing.

Adobe Audition

Adobe Audition

Adobe Audition is a professional and widely recognized commercial software available for Mac and Windows. It's a strong Sequoia alternative for those deeply integrated into the Adobe ecosystem, providing tools for video and audio productions to sound their best. Key features include spectral editing, audio restoration, effect automation controls, M/S metering, multiple metering standards, and support for VST plugins, making it ideal for a wide range of audio production tasks.

Studio One

Studio One

Studio OneĀ® 4 is a commercial DAW designed with ease of use at its core, seamlessly combining traditional recording studio models with modern workflows. Available for Mac and Windows, it serves as an excellent Sequoia alternative for musicians and producers. Its features include drag-and-drop functionality, audio editing, audio recording, MIDI clips, a piano roll, music composition tools, and support for VST plugins, facilitating a faster and more intuitive creative process.

Pro Tools

Pro Tools

Pro Tools has long been an industry standard, redefining music, film, and TV production. As a powerful Freemium Sequoia alternative for Mac and Windows, it provides everything needed to compose, record, edit, and mix audio. It boasts features like MIDI support, multi-track recording, virtual instruments, and comprehensive VST plugin support, making it a versatile choice for professional studios and home setups alike.

Harrison Mixbus

Harrison Mixbus

Harrison Mixbus is a full-featured Digital Audio Workstation (DAW) by Harrison, renowned for its mixing capabilities that mimic the properties of an analogue mixer. This commercial Sequoia alternative is available on Mac, Windows, and Linux. It offers robust audio editing, audio recording, and mixing features with strong support for VST plugins, providing the warm, rich sound associated with Harrison's world-renowned consoles.
